Currently, I'm trying to put some nice DOF in a 3dsmax rendering. I loaded the render (EXR) with a separate ZPass in After Effects, put it in 32-bit, and as soon as I apply blur of the lens of the After Effects own or Lencare of Frischluft, I get this weird glitch:

blur_glitch.PNG

It changes slightly, once I attribute the ZDepth layer, but remains largely the same. This problem occurs when I apply the effect to 16 bit or 8 bit, but unfortunately the blurry lens effects do not function correctly in these modes when you handle EXR files. I tried CS6 and CS5.5, same result.

I googled for hours, but couldn't find anyone having similar problems. Any suggestions?

Okay, I found the source of the glitch: looks like the effects of lens blur dislike Adaptive dmc anti alaising filters. I changed the Vray rendering options and it works now. Thanks anyway!

  • Distortion of the lens (curve)


    What software do you use?

    A lot of packages, as DPP allows to correct the distortion of the lens - some have corrections for different lenses built in.

    According to Ken Rockwell, your goal is the following distortion:

    18 mm: Strong barrel distortion. Corrected better with + 5.0, but still a bit wavy.

    24 mm: Distortion of Canon. Fix with 2.2.

    28 mm: Very slight barrel distortion. Fix with + 0.5.

    35 mm: No deformation.

    55 mm: Pad negligible distortion. leave him alone, or use-0.2.

    As you can see, it is best to shoot on 35mm if you want without distortion.

    Otherwise, a new lens is in order.

    You may be confusing "guarantee" with "insurance". Think of a new car. When you buy a car, the manufacturer offers a warranty. If, say, the air conditioner on your car does not work, the manufacturer will correct this. If, on the other hand, you are involved in an accident and need to send the car to the body for the repair shop, which is NOT covered by warranty... This would require that file you a claim with your insurance company.

    The same thing applies to your camera. Canon will deal with problems in the period of warranty where failure is not the result of the damaged camera. But, as he took a fall... you have the cost of the repair yourself or what it would need to have the camera covered by a type of insurance policy.

    By the way... owner's insurance * usually * only covers your equipment if the damage occurred while he was on your property (for example in the House or at least in your own yard). Given that most of us tend to venture beyond our own yards back to take pictures, another type of insurance or driver is usually necessary, but you would need to check with your insurance company.

  • The lens Canon Macro 60 mm f2.8 fits my Canon EOS Rebel SL1?

    The lens Canon Macro 60 mm f2.8 work on my Canon EOS Rebel SL1?

    Yes.  It's a lens EF - S (EF-S 60mm f/2.8 Macro USM lens)

    The SL1 Rebel can use almost any lens Canon EOS... regardless of EF-S vs EF.  He can even use the TS-E and MP-E lenses.

    Lenses which does not take your camera are the "EF - M" lenses (there are two of them at last I checked).  Those who are made to the 'mirrorless' body of Canon, which is not sold in North America.
